‘Bubble’, a company formed by six students from Giovanni Curmi Higher Secondary School, Naxxar, won the Best Quality Systems Award and the Company of the Year 2nd Runners-up Award at the Junior Achievement Young Enterprise (JA-YE) Malta 2015-2016 Company Programme final awards ceremony.
JA-YE gives students an opportunity to turn a business idea into reality, and in the process develop skills beneficial for their prospective career and personal life. The company’s product, ‘PressnCord’, consisted of homemade personalised cards with a technological twist.
The company was made up of Francesca Gauci as managing director, Davinia Agius, sales director, Micheala Muscat, marketing director, Claudio Stewart, quality director, Martha Vassallo, company secretary, and Francesca Zammit, finance director. They were assisted by economics subject co-ordinator Elaine Vella Magri Demajo and business advisor Alan Meers.
